Live In Westwood is listed as Album by Loreena McKennitt with a release date of 1994. The album is connected with New Age, World Music, and Celtic categories.
The track list contains 19 tracks with a total running time of 1:53:50. The shortest track is Introductions at 1:20, while the longest track is The Lady Of Shalott at 12:13.
Track-level artist information is also available: Nasca Lines (Brian Hughes) features Brian Hughes; Amazing Grace - Violin Solo (By Hugh Marsh) features Hugh Marsh; Andalusian Night (By Brian Hughes) features Brian Hughes.
